Shevchenko doubts Chelsea would approve loan

Chelsea striker Andriy Shevchenko doubts that his club would lend him to Dynamo Kiev for a few months, even if Dynamo stay in the Champions League, the Ukrainian champions' president Igor Surkis said.
Surkis has said he would be delighted to have the Ukrainian international to help Kiev's Champions League campaign and was willing to pay his salary.
The 2004 European player of the year has yet to feature for the London team this season due to a back injury.
"He is sceptical about this. He is not sure Chelsea will let him," Surkis said. "If we get through the qualification for the Champions League then Andriy's help would be very timely."
